Ingredients List
- 1 pound ground beef
- 1 cup shredded cheese
- 1/2 cup diced onions
- 1/2 cup diced bell peppers
- 2 cloves garlic, minced
- 1 teaspoon chili powder
- 1 teaspoon paprika
- Salt and pepper to taste
- 1/4 cup sour cream
How to Prepare Instructions
- First things first, pre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C). This is super important, so don’t skip it!
- While the oven warms up, grab a skillet and cook the ground beef over medium heat. You want it nice and browned, so keep an eye on it.
- Once the beef is browned, toss in the diced onions, bell peppers, and minced garlic. Cook until the veggies are tender, about 5–7 minutes.
- Now, stir in the chili powder, paprika, and season with salt and pepper to your liking. Ooh, can you smell that? Yum!
- Transfer this delicious mixture to a baking dish. Spread it out evenly; it’ll bake up so nicely!
- Top the beef and veggie mixture with the shredded cheese. Don’t be shy; more cheese equals more flavor!
- Pop it in the oven and bake for about 20 minutes. You’ll know it’s ready when the cheese is melted and bubbly.
- Once it’s out of the oven, serve it up with a dollop of sour cream on the side. Trust me, it adds the perfect creamy touch!

Storage & Reheating Instructions
Leftovers? No problem! Just store any uneaten portions in an airtight container and pop them in the fridge, where they’ll stay fresh for about 3–4 days. When you’re ready to enjoy it again, simply reheat in the oven at 350°F (175°C) for about 10–15 minutes, or until warmed through. You can also microwave individual servings for a quick fix—just cover it to keep the moisture in. Enjoy your tasty leftovers!
